What Is a Sportsbook?

What Is a Sportsbook?

A sportsbook is a place that accepts bets on sporting events and teams. It offers various types of bets, including moneyline bets, over/under bets, and parlays. It also features live betting and odds that change as the event progresses. In addition to displaying clearly labeled odds and lines, a sportsbook can also offer analysis and picks from experts. Ultimately, the goal of a sportsbook is to provide punters with a variety of betting options and make it as easy as possible for them to bet.

Different sportsbooks have different approaches to how they set their odds. For example, some allow bettors to negotiate their own odds, which can lead to better prices and a more personalized experience. Other differences between sportsbooks include how they structure their bets, the types of bets available, and how much they pay out. While a sportsbook can be a convenient way to place bets, it’s important to remember that gambling always involves a negative expected return. Therefore, it is important to shop around for the best odds and be sure that a sportsbook’s lines are in line with those of other sportsbooks.

Besides offering a variety of bets, a sportsbook should have a good reputation and a reliable technology platform that’s easy to use on most devices. In addition, it should be able to handle peak traffic and provide a seamless user experience. It is also crucial to have a responsive customer support team that can help users with any issues they may encounter.

In the United States, there are several ways to gamble on sports, including online and in person. However, the legality of sportsbooks varies by state. Some states have not made sports betting legal, while others have strict regulations for operators. For this reason, offshore sportsbooks have gained popularity. These unregulated operations are operated by individuals or companies that do not pay taxes in the U.S. They can be subject to federal prosecution for violating laws related to money laundering, wire fraud, and racketeering.

If you’re interested in starting a sportsbook, you should consider using a custom solution instead of a turnkey product. Using a turnkey product can be expensive and can reduce your profits. In addition, it can be difficult to customize your product for specific markets and users. A custom sportsbook can be a great way to engage with customers and keep them coming back.

Before you start building your sportsbook, it’s important to determine your budget and decide what type of betting you want to offer. You’ll also need to know what types of payment methods you want to offer. Once you’ve decided on these factors, you should create a roadmap and identify the key requirements for your sportsbook. If you’re not familiar with this process, it’s a good idea to work with a team of developers who can help you choose the right software and verify the quality of your solutions provider. This way, you can ensure that your sportsbook is built on a solid foundation that can grow as your user base grows.